Dear Reader,
When I embarked on the journey of writing this book, I intended to dig deep into the physical structures of the human brain in order to present a simple understanding of the social brain to create a self-help book for the reader.
Soon after starting, I found it hard to ignore the elephant in the room: consciousness. The major difficulty I had was to try to reconcile a metaphysical philosophical concept, with the functional anatomical structures of the social brain and the reward system.
As a physician I am used to seeing the world of the human brain in a tangible way, and so I tried to explore consciousness without losing the empiricist in me. I am presenting to you another way of viewing consciousness.
Advanced neuroscience has been able to explore some of the brain's most minute details. Knowing the materialistic components of the social brain and understanding many of the chemical functions of its cells, promised us to solve the problem of understanding who we are. But the closer we've gotten, the more complicated the picture of the brain's functions has become.
All of what we are, begs us to look for this mysterious command center which unifies the functions of our brain and makes our lives possible.
As consciousness shines through all of the brain's functions, its importance as a healing element becomes obvious. If we become more aware of our consciousness, and exercise this awareness in the form of meditation, we will unlock a new spiritual dimension in our lives. Adopting spirituality as a society offers all citizens a chance to enjoy life with minimal risks of acquiring psychiatric diseases, as we will discuss. This becomes especially true when spirituality sharpens our skills and allows us to accept only the most ethical standards in our lives.
I hope you will find this journey enjoyable, good luck.

About the Author

Muhammad Al-Ado is a practicing Pediatrician who has worked in the Metro Detroit area for over 20 years.
Over these 20 years, he has had the privilege of observing the changes of the social atmosphere and experience the changes in the psyche of his patients.
The alarming rise in psychiatric diseases and drug addiction in the past decades triggered serious inquiry about the nature of these psyche problems and what the future has in store for humanity.
He saw this rise as an urgent matter and one the medical community and universities need to take seriously.
His interest in philosophy and spirituality evolved gradually. By valuing other people’s works, he made it a daily habit to read and listen to audio books on his way to work.
This habit helped him in his daily life and at work. It has helped him counsel his patients and their parents. It also triggered further inquiry and investigation into the nature of the social mind and especially consciousness.
Controlling the mind, our desires, and behavior became some of his major interests. He is convinced success in achieving these tasks relies on two things. The first is the presence of a supportive human community. The second is having a spiritual dimension with both ourselves and with society.
His hobbies include swimming, gardening, art, and botany. He lives with his wife and 2 children in the Metro Detroit area.
